Agartala, April 1 -- Tripura Chief Minister Manik Saha on Tuesday informed the State Assembly that almost 95 per cent of the work under Agartala Smart City Mission has already been completed and remaining works are expected to be completed by May 2025.

CM Saha shared this while replying to a calling attention notice moved by MLA Gopal Chandra Roy on Tuesday, the last day of the Budget Session.

The Tripura CM said that as per the approval of the Union Cabinet, the Smart Cities Mission scheme will end on June 30, 2025, and no further extension of this project has been announced by the Union Government yet.
